Dane Bays Trio hits the stage

Local jazz band set to play on Friday
Don't let the name fool you. The trio is actually a six piece band featuring alto sax, drums, bass, and piano, and jazz fans will enjoy the traditional sounds.
"For purposes of this, we're playing mostly straight ahead traditional jazz just because it's easier when you have more people involved because it's jazz. There's a repertoire and a certain amount of tunes that everyone knows," says Dane Bays, alto saxophonist.
There are also original songs written by Dane himself.
Inspired by people and personal experiences, the group hopes to open people's eyes and ears to a music that's sometimes not fully appreciated.
Dane says, "Well I just want them to hear what we're trying to do to make it authentic so that you can actually have a feeling of what authentic jazz feels like because it is a live art form and for most people, it's not a popular art form. But for most people it's far more impressive live than it is recorded."
Although the band may play locally only a couple times a month, fans can still enjoy their music on their soon-to-be-released CD.
"Well it looks like it's coming out in March. It's called The American Music Project. It's a collaborative effort. It's not straight ahead jazz for instance; there's rap and R&B vocals on that," Bays said.
The Dane Bays Trio will hit the stage this Friday at 9 p.m. at the Ramada Inn in Marquette.
